Which Historic Sites Define Falls Church's Heritage?
Sites such as the 19th-century Cherry Hill Farmhouse illustrate daily life of the past, while Tinner Hill marks an early African American community important to the civil rights movement. Both offer educational displays and public programs for visitors.
What Outdoor Spaces and Trails Can Visitors Enjoy?
Outdoor options include the W&OD Trail, a scenic 45-mile corridor for walking, running, and cycling that links Falls Church with Northern Virginia, plus parks like Cherry Hill Park and East Falls Church Park for picnics, playgrounds, and sports.

What Are the Best Local Dining Options Beyond French Pastries in Falls Church?
Falls Church offers diverse dining — from casual neighbourhood cafés to refined restaurants — reflecting the area’s multicultural food scene.
Where to Find Diverse Culinary Experiences in Falls Church?
Eden Center is the hub for Vietnamese cuisine, known for pho and bánh mì, while 2941 Restaurant offers a seasonal, ingredient-focused fine dining option.

When and What to Expect at the Falls Church Farmers Market?
The Falls Church Farmers Market runs Saturday mornings from April through November, offering local produce, artisanal goods, handmade crafts, live music, and seasonal programming that support regional farmers and makers.

How to Explore Arts, Culture, and Events in Falls Church?
The Creative Cauldron presents performances, workshops, and exhibitions, and events such as the Falls Church Arts and Crafts Festival showcase local makers — reliable ways to experience and support the creative community.

What historical events shaped Falls Church's development?
Falls Church’s history includes roles during the Civil War and the establishment of early African American communities such as Tinner Hill. The city transitioned from a rural area to a suburban community through 20th-century growth, which is reflected in its cultural and historical sites.
